How to update Android on your ZTE Blade A452?

Prerequisites for the Android update on your ZTE Blade A452

Before you start upgrading your ZTE Blade A452, there are a few rules that must be complied with to ensure that this update runs smoothly.

First, be connected to a correct Wi-Fi network and not to your cellular data since the upgrade may take some time and you may see your cellular data’s consumption grow. Then your ZTE Blade A452 must be loaded at more than 50% or you can also recharge it during this manipulation.

Finally, your ZTE Blade A452 can not be used during the update of the software so leave it next to you. Once you have gathered all of these items, you can now start the Android Update on your ZTE Blade A452.

Android update on your ZTE Blade A452

To begin this operation, go to the settings of your ZTE Blade A452 and go to the “About the phone” section.

When you click on it, you will need to press “Software Update” and then “Update” so that your ZTE Blade A452 checks to see if an update is available or not.

Finally, when your device detects the update, you just have to press “Restart and Install” to start the update.

The failures of an Android update on your ZTE Blade A452

It is possible that after carefully following all the instructions we have given you in order to update your ZTE Blade A452, it does not work. First, it may be that your memory is full, so it is impossible for you to do the update.

Simply free up space by removing some applications or photos you have already transferred to your PC. Then, the update may not work for an unknown reason.

Make sure your Wi-Fi is connected to your ZTE Blade A452, if it does not work, try re-powering it, and if the problem persists, try installing the update a few days later.

Why is my Android phone not updating?

If your Android device isn’t receiving updates, here we have highlighted a few reasons which could lead to Android phones not updating: Your Mobile data or WiFi connection is not stable. Your Android device is too old. Your device’s battery power is insufficient to complete an update.

How do I update my old Android phone to the latest version?

– Open your phone’s Settings app.
– Near the bottom, tap System. System update.
– You’ll see your update status. Follow any steps on the screen.

How do I force an Android update?

The best way to force an Android update is to go to Settings > Software update > Download and install. You can also force Android updates by reinstalling Android OS using a PC or rooting your Android for deeper customizations.

What do I do if my Android update is not working?

– Switch to a Faster Internet Connection.
– Charge Your Phone.
– Free Up Storage Space.
– Correct Date and Time.
– Restart Your Phone.
– Install Updates in Safe Mode.

Why can I not update my Android version?

Your device isn’t compatible In many cases, Android OS updates require more advanced hardware than a particular phone has, and an older device simply can’t support the update.
